Charb, whose real name was Stéphane Charbonnier, was a prominent French cartoonist and the editor of Charlie Hebdo. He was known for his provocative and satirical illustrations, particularly against religious extremism, and was tragically killed in the terrorist attack on the magazine's office on January 7, 2015.
